* _nm_register_setting_impl:
* @name: the name of the #NMSetting object to register
* @type: the #GType of the #NMSetting
- * @priority: the sort priority of the setting, see below
+ * @priority: the sort priority of the setting, see #NMSettingPriority
*
* INTERNAL ONLY: registers a setting's internal properties with libnm.
- *
- * A setting's priority should roughly follow the OSI layer model, but it also
- * controls which settings get asked for secrets first. Thus settings which
- * relate to things that must be working first, like hardware, should get a
- * higher priority than things which layer on top of the hardware. For example,
- * the GSM/CDMA settings should provide secrets before the PPP setting does,
- * because a PIN is required to unlock the device before PPP can even start.
- * Even settings without secrets should be assigned the right priority.
- *
- * 0: reserved for the Connection setting
- *
- * 1,2: hardware-related settings like Ethernet, Wi-Fi, InfiniBand, Bridge, etc.
- * These priority 1 settings are also "base types", which means that at least
- * one of them is required for the connection to be valid, and their name is
- * valid in the 'type' property of the Connection setting.
- *
- * 3: hardware-related auxiliary settings that require a base setting to be
- * successful first, like Wi-Fi security, 802.1x, etc.
- *
- * 4: hardware-independent settings that are required before IP connectivity
- * can be established, like PPP, PPPoE, etc.
- *
- * 5: IP-level stuff
- *
- * 10: NMSettingUser
*/
